An independent director is a member of a company's board of directors who is not involved in the company's day-to-day operations and has no significant relationships with the company that could influence their judgment. Their role is to provide unbiased oversight and ensure the company is managed in the best interests of all shareholders. This helps build trust and confidence among investors by promoting transparency and accountability.

Nasdaq listing standards are the set of rules a company must meet to be admitted to and remain on the Nasdaq stock market, covering financial thresholds (like minimum share price and earnings), reporting and disclosure, and board and governance practices. They matter to investors because meeting these standards signals a baseline of financial health and transparency, reduces the risk of sudden delisting, and helps ensure a market with enough buyers and sellers—like a safety checklist that keeps the trading venue orderly and trustworthy.

FREMONT, Calif., July 15, 2026 /PRNewswire/ -- Socket Mobile, Inc. (NASDAQ: SCKT), a leading provider of data capture and delivery solutions for enhanced workplace productivity, today announced the appointment of Brent MacDonald to its Board of Directors effective July 13, 2026.

(PRNewsfoto/Socket Mobile, Inc.)

Mr. MacDonald previously served on Socket Mobile's Board of Directors from 2016 to 2023, providing strategic guidance during a period of product innovation and market expansion. He was first appointed to the Board in June 2016 and served as an independent director until 2023.

"We are pleased to welcome Brent back to our Board of Directors," said Charlie Bass, Chairman of the Board. "Brent's familiarity with Socket Mobile, combined with his extensive business and financial leadership experience, will provide valuable insight as we execute our growth strategy and continue to enhance long-term shareholder value."

Mr. MacDonald said, "I am honored to rejoin the Socket Mobile Board. Having previously served on the Board, I have a deep appreciation for the Company's talented employees, innovative technology, and loyal customer base. I look forward to working with my fellow directors and management team to support Socket Mobile's continued growth and success."

Mr. MacDonald brings extensive executive leadership, finance, and public company governance experience. His previous service on Socket Mobile's Board provides valuable continuity and a strong understanding of the Company's strategy, operations, and markets as it enters its next phase of growth.

With Mr. MacDonald's appointment, Socket Mobile's Board of Directors consists of six members, four of whom are independent under Nasdaq listing standards, reinforcing the Company's commitment to strong corporate governance and independent oversight.

About Socket Mobile, Inc. 
Socket Mobile is a leading provider of data capture and delivery solutions for enhanced productivity in workforce mobilization. Socket Mobile's revenue is primarily driven by the deployment of third-party barcode-enabled mobile applications that integrate Socket Mobile's cordless barcode scanners and contactless readers/writers. Mobile Applications servicing the specialty retailer, field service, digital ID, transportation, and manufacturing markets are the primary revenue drivers. Socket Mobile has a network of thousands of developers who use its software developer tools to add sophisticated data capture to their mobile applications.
